What Full-Funnel SEO Actually Covers

SEO is not a single lever. It is four disciplines working together: content that answers real search queries, on-page optimisation that helps search engines understand each page, link building that earns authority, and a technical foundation that lets the first three do their job. We run all four as one programme rather than selling them as disconnected add-ons, because a great article on a slow, poorly linked page rarely ranks, and a fast site with thin content has nothing to rank for.

Most engagements start with a problem that sounds simple: "we are on page three and our competitor is on page one." The cause is rarely simple. It might be a content gap where you have never published anything targeting the buyer's actual question, weak internal linking that buries your best pages, or a backlink profile that signals far less authority than the businesses above you. Our job is to diagnose which of these is holding you back and fix the real constraint, not the one that is easiest to bill for.

Our Method and the Tools Behind It

We begin with keyword and intent research, mapping the searches your buyers make across the funnel — informational queries at the top, comparison and commercial queries lower down. We use Google Search Console and GA4 for first-party data on what you already rank for and where users drop off, and Ahrefs or Semrush to size keyword opportunity, study competitor backlink profiles and find content gaps. From there we build a content calendar, optimise existing pages, and run outreach for links from genuinely relevant publications and sector sites.

On-page work means aligning title tags, headings, content depth and internal links to search intent — not stuffing keywords. Link building means earning placements through digital PR, resource pages and sector relationships, never bulk directory submissions or private blog networks that put your domain at risk. Everything is documented so you can see exactly what changed and why.

Whats Included and How Long It Takes

A typical programme includes an initial audit, a prioritised roadmap, monthly content production or optimisation, ongoing link acquisition, and a monthly report tying ranking movements to organic traffic and conversions. We work on a rolling monthly cadence because SEO compounds — the work done in month one keeps paying off in month twelve.

Expect technical and on-page fixes to show movement within weeks, but meaningful ranking and traffic gains for competitive terms usually take three to six months. SEO is the right channel if you want durable, compounding traffic and can commit to a sustained programme. It is the wrong channel if you need leads next week, you are launching a brand-new domain with a hard deadline, or your market simply has very little search demand — in those cases paid channels carry the early load while SEO builds underneath.
